The 10th Airlift Squadron traces its origins to 1940 and served the United States Air Force through decades of airlift operations around the globe. From strategic transport missions during the Cold War to humanitarian airlift and combat logistics in the modern era, the 10th Airlift Squadron earned a distinguished record of service. This retirement patch was created to mark the squadron's deactivation, featuring a design rooted in the unit's original 1940 insignia — a tribute to where it all began.
